9Round Kickboxing Fitness in Orlando, Florida, is located at 7252 Narcoossee Rd #102. The gym offers 30-minute kickboxing-inspired full-body workouts combining HIIT and functional training, suitable for all fitness levels. Sessions feature nine stations, each lasting three minutes, with equipment like punching bags, dumbbells, and kettlebells. Trainers, including Jose Morales and franchise owner Jacqueline Guzman, provide guidance during flexible, no-class-time workouts available 365 days a year.

Memberships include a $39 two-week trial with unlimited workouts and hand wraps, or a $349.99 All Access 3-Month Prepay option with trainer-led sessions and gear. The gym uses 9Round PULSE technology to track heart rate, calories, and effort. Nutrition support includes a guide and monthly recipes. The facility is clean, well-maintained, and near Lake Nona and Lee Vista, catering to busy schedules with daily-changing workouts in a supportive community atmosphere.

Fabin Rosa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u Academy is located at 4085 L B McLeod Rd, Suite F in Orlando, Florida, with additional locations in Altamonte Springs, Belle Isle, and Casselberry. The gym has specialized in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u for over 20 years, offering programs like Adult BJJ, Kids BJJ, FR Fit, Muay Thai Kickboxing, Preschool BJJ, Women's Only BJJ, MMA, and a Competition Team. Known as "The White House," the academy fosters a fun, friendly, and effective environment for learning martial arts and self-defense. New members can try a free week trial. The Competition Team focuses on live sparring and tournament preparation, while the Women's Only BJJ program provides a safe space for training. Prime Boxing USA is a boxing gym at 11301 S Orange Blossom Trl Unit 206A, Orlando, FL 32837, founded in 2023 to foster a community centered on health, boxing skills, and personal growth. Programs include Boxing for Fitness, Boxing to Fight, Boxing for Fun, and Anti-Bullying Boxing, catering to all experience levels. The Boxing for Fitness program focuses on high-energy workouts to improve endurance and technique, while Boxing to Fight is tailored for competitive training. Unique Globox classes offer dark room boxing with energetic music in Club and Latin editions.

Personal training sessions are customized for fitness, technique, or competition goals, supported by expert trainers and a welcoming community. Facilities feature kickboxing bags and equipment rentals, with a dedicated app for progress tracking. Classes run mornings, evenings, and weekends, with membership options like the 10 Visit Flexi-Pass ($300), Move membership ($50/week for 8 classes), and a 21 Day Unlimited Trial Pass ($199). 9Round Baldwin Park at 1816 Jake Street, Orlando, Florida 32814 offers kickboxing fitness workouts with no class times, open 365 days a year. Members choose from three membership tiers: $179/month (month-to-month), $139/month (6-month term), or $119/month (12-month term), all including unlimited trainer-led sessions, gear, daily new workouts, and access to the 9RoundNOW app with fitness tips and recipes.

Workouts feature a 30-minute, nine-station circuit combining kickboxing drills, strength training with dumbbells and kettlebells, and core exercises-burning 300-500 calories per session. Interactive screens and virtual trainers guide members through daily-changing routines, supported by heart rate tracking and nutrition tips. A free one-week trial with unlimited kickboxing sessions is available. The gym welcomes all fitness levels in a semi-private, community-focused environment with flexible scheduling.

This boxing-inspired fitness boutique blends boxing techniques with strength training in high-energy 45-minute classes, structured as 10 rounds split between boxing and strength exercises. Workouts incorporate HIIT, metabolic conditioning, and cardio, enhanced by a mega-watt sound system and custom playlists.

Classes cater to all fitness levels, with trainers acting as DJs, motivators, and fitness experts. Membership options include drop-ins, 4 or 8 classes per month, and unlimited access. A referral program rewards members for inviting friends. The gym features aqua-filled boxing bags and dumbbells, fostering an inclusive, high-energy atmosphere for effective workouts.

LG Boxing is located in Suite M-15 of Orlando's Fashion Square Mall at 3201 E. Colonial Drive, next to the Dillard's Clearance store on the ground floor. The gym is open Monday through Wednesday from 11:30 AM to 8 PM, Thursday and Friday from 11:30 AM to 7 PM, and on alternating Saturdays from 12 PM to 4 PM.

Founded by Chris, who began training people in his front yard, LG Boxing has grown into a professional facility after merging with Florida Boxing Academy. The gym now features experienced trainers and supports both aspiring and professional boxers. Training is available for serious contenders, while kids can join after a skill and interest assessment. Family packages offer fun and fitness with three weekly one-hour coaching sessions. Drop-in sessions cost $20.

Orlando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u LLC, located at 28 West Michigan Street, Orlando, FL, was founded in 2011 by Brad Thompson, a fourth-degree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u black belt. The 15,000 sqft facility features a 3,500 sqft Jiu-Jitsu mat, 1,500 sqft Muay Thai mat, an 18ft MMA cage, a boxing ring, and a fully equipped fitness area. Luxury locker rooms with showers and private bathrooms are available.

Programs include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u (Gi and No-Gi), Freestyle Judo, Muay Thai, and a Kid's Program for ages five and up. Over 50 weekly classes cater to all levels, from beginners to competitors. Instructors include BJJ black belts, Judo experts, and Muay Thai specialists.

Membership options range from $65 (Fitness Only) to $180 (Unlimited), with discounts for students, law enforcement, and military. Hours are Monday-Friday (6:30 AM-8:00 PM), Saturday (8:00 AM-2:00 PM), and Sunday (9:00 AM-2:00 PM). The independent academy focuses on self-defense, competition, fitness, and community.

Orlando Boxing Club operates two locations in Orlando: 7335 Lake Underhill Rd. and 1616 N. Orange Ave. The gym provides boxing training for all skill levels, from beginners to professionals, led by a team of experienced trainers with over 35 years of combined expertise. Membership options include yearly, 6-month, 3-month, and monthly plans with no contracts, offering unlimited classes, open gym, and sparring. Youth programs cater to ages 5-17, while Pro/Amateur boxers receive discounted rates. Drop-in sessions and 30-day unlimited passes are available.

Training programs cover fundamentals, conditioning, and technique, with specialized classes for youth development, adult bootcamps, and competitive fighters. Facilities feature heavy bags, speed bags, free weights, and a custom circuit course, with the downtown location also offering weight training equipment. The Lake Underhill location operates Monday-Thursday 10am-9pm, Friday 10am-8pm, and Saturday 9am-2pm, while the downtown location is open Monday-Friday 6am-8pm and Saturday 9am-1pm. Both locations are closed Sundays. The gym fosters a supportive community focused on fitness, discipline, and boxing skills, with boxing equipment available for purchase.

The Jungle MMA and Fitness is a martial arts and fitness facility in Orlando, Florida, with a second location in Sanford. Established in 2008, it serves Central Florida with expert-led programs for all skill levels, from beginners to professionals. Training options include Kids Martial Arts (ages 4-12), Brazilian Jiu-Jitsu, Muay Thai Kickboxing, Jungle Fit (a HIIT-style workout blending cardio, powerlifting, and gymnastics), and MMA. The gym fosters a family-like atmosphere, welcoming individuals of all backgrounds, with a strong emphasis on community and personal development.

Expert instructors include Mike Lee, Seth Petruzelli, Thiago Domingues, and Felicia Spencer, among others. The facility features state-of-the-art equipment and flexible class schedules. The Orlando location is at 1419 E Colonial Dr, and the Sanford location is at 4043 W 1st St. The gym serves surrounding communities, including Winter Park, Lake Mary, and Azalea Park, focusing on fitness, mental discipline, and self-defense skills.
